1942 Lincoln Continental Club Coupe
1942 Lincoln Continental Club Coupe Introducing this rare and first-generation 1942 Lincoln Continental Club Coupe that is finished in Bristol Blue complemented with a matching color interior. What makes this Lincoln Continental truly special is its historical significance. Production of this model was abruptly shortened due to the United States' entry into World War II, following the attack on Pearl Harbor. As a result, only 200 of these Continental Club Coupes were built before the suspension of civilian automobile production. This rarity makes it a desirable collector's item, representing a unique chapter in automotive history.

1969 Lincoln Continental Lehmann-Peterson
Limousines have been a staple of automobile production since the early 1900's, although making up a very small percentage of total production. Nearly all early cars were custom coach built is small numbers all usually special ordered for well-heeled clientele. As decades passed, and manufacturing processes improved, limousines started to be honed by premier suppliers, mainly Cadillac in the post war era. Ford Motor Company had exited the luxury limousine market altogether as executives in Dearborn found themselves plenty busy with other automobile segments. This absence of Ford-Lincoln in the niche limousine market hadn't gone unnoticed by two savvy, young Chicago entrepreneurs by the name of George Lehmann and Robert Peterson.
